Chocolate bark made with dark, white and pink chocolate, decorated with heart shaped sprinkles.

Ingredients

  • 90 gr dark chocolate
  • 180 gr white chocolate
  • a few drops of Pink Food Colouring
  • sprinkles of your choice

Method

Begin by melting the chocolate using the bain-marie method. Place a heatproof bowl over a pot of gently simmering water. Chop the chocolate into small pieces and add them to the bowl. Stir continuously with a spatula until the chocolate is completely melted. Once melted, remove the bowl from heat and set it aside.

Now, take half of the white chocolate and create a pink mixture by incorporating 3-4 drops of food colouring. Stir well until the desired pink hue is achieved. Transfer the pink chocolate to a small bag, cut a corner, and carefully drip the chocolate onto a baking sheet, forming a rectangular shape.

Next, unleash your creativity by adding sprinkles of your choice to the chocolate bark. This is where you can customize and make it uniquely yours!

To set the chocolate, refrigerate the sheet for about 1 hour or until it becomes firm. Once it’s ready, you’ll have a delightful, colourful creation to enjoy or share.
